I was looking through a folder of photographs the other day (by the way—did you know that the Local History Archive has over 250,000 prints, negatives, and slides in its Historic Photographs collection?) and came across this wonderful print of Mr. Bolivar Tedmon and Mrs. Alice (Allyn) Tedmon on their 60th wedding anniversary. These two prominent Fort Collins citizens met and were married in New York in 1873, but later moved to Fort Collins where they started the famous Tedmon House hotel.
What is so sweet about this photo? Well, not only are they celebrating their diamond anniversary, but Alice is wearing her wedding dress. After 60 years, it still fits! Now that is devotion.
